Here, we present a 3D pie chart to visualize the distribution of these roles in the UK: 1. **Translation**: Translators convert content from one language to another, preserving the original context and meaning. In the food and multimedia localization field, translators need a strong understanding of cultural nuances and industry-specific terminology. 2. **Localization**: Localization experts adapt content to specific regions or languages, considering factors like cultural preferences and legal requirements. They ensure that the translated material resonates with the target audience. 3. **Project Management**: Project managers coordinate localization projects, ensuring timely delivery, and managing budgets, resources, and communication between team members. They may work in-house or as freelancers, and their skills are in high demand in the localization industry. 4. **Content Creation**: Content creators develop original material for various platforms, including websites, blogs, and social media. In localization, they must create content that can be easily translated and adapted to different cultures. 5. **Quality Assurance**: Quality assurance specialists review translated and localized content to ensure accuracy, consistency, and cultural appropriateness. They also test software and websites for functionality and user experience. The 3D pie chart above illustrates the distribution of roles in the food and multimedia localization industry in the UK.
